we can get flights to Malaga at end of october - teenager daughter and mother - is anyone familiar with the area so that they could make suggestions as to where would be nice to stay, i.e. malaga itself or one of the other towns. daughter just wants sunshine (which is not guaranteed) - nice beaches etc. any suggestions would be appreciated. thanks
 
Nerja to the east is a great spot. we got a brilliant apt up the back of the town for 250e last oct. youll need to rent a car. we got one at the airport for 120e for the week plus fuel.

I live in Málaga and it's a great city. If you don't speak any Spanish I'd recommend Torremolinos or Benalmadena to stay which are only 20mins-30mins away by train.
Good prices in city centre hotels at the moment and great fish reataurants in the city. Prices are reasonable, especially mid-week.
